Merge pull request #14158 from ZhouyihaiDing/pr_callcredentials_plugin_leak

php: fix call credentials createFromPlugin leak
pull/14157/head
Stanley Cheung 7 years ago committed by GitHub
commit 95b4c6570d
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
  1. 2
      src/php/ext/grpc/call_credentials.c

@ -120,6 +120,8 @@ PHP_METHOD(CallCredentials, createFromPlugin) {
fci->params, fci->param_count) == FAILURE) {
zend_throw_exception(spl_ce_InvalidArgumentException,
"createFromPlugin expects 1 callback", 1 TSRMLS_CC);
free(fci);
free(fci_cache);
return;
}

Loading…
Cancel
Save